Overview of the VQ35 Engine
The VQ35 engine is a significant component of Nissan's VQ household, renowned for its efficiency and integrity. This 3.5-liter V6 engine has been a cornerstone in numerous Nissan and Infiniti models given that its intro in the late 1990s. With a durable design, the VQ35 engine delivers a well balanced combination of power and performance, making it a preferred choice for both everyday driving and more perky performance situations.
The VQ35 engine commonly produces around 265 horsepower and 248 lb-ft of torque, allowing for receptive velocity and a satisfying driving experience. Its light weight aluminum alloy building adds to a lightweight profile, improving total vehicle characteristics. In addition, the engine is outfitted with innovative features such as double overhanging camshafts (DOHC) and an efficient intake manifold, which optimize airflow and combustion efficiency.
Additionally, the VQ35 engine has actually been identified for its smooth procedure and minimized resonance, further raising the driving experience. Its flexibility allows it to be coupled with different transmission alternatives, improving its adaptability across different car platforms. Layout and Design Attributes
Incorporating innovative engineering concepts, the style of the VQ35 engine showcases a harmonious mix of performance and performance. This 3.5-liter V6 engine includes an aluminum alloy construction, substantially minimizing weight while boosting sturdiness. The engine's DOHC arrangement, with four valves per cyndrical tube, advertises reliable air flow and maximizes combustion, adding to improved power result.
The VQ35 uses a continuous variable valve timing system, called VVT, which adjusts the timing of the consumption and exhaust valves according to engine speed and load. vq35. This advancement not only enhances performance throughout a broad RPM array however also enhances fuel efficiency and lowers emissions. Furthermore, the engine's dual exhaust system is crafted to decrease back stress, assisting in smoother exhaust circulation and augmenting engine responsiveness
The incorporation of a balance shaft further lowers resonances, ensuring a smoother operation, which is a hallmark of Nissan's dedication to improvement. Efficiency Specifications and metrics
Engine efficiency metrics and specs play a vital function in examining the capabilities of the VQ35 engine within the Nissan Murano. This 3.5-liter V6 engine is renowned for its durable power output, producing around 245 horsepower at 6,000 RPM and 246 lb-ft of torque at 4,400 RPM. Such specs add to the Murano's dexterous efficiency, ensuring a receptive driving experience both in city settings and on highways.

Furthermore, the VQ35 engine utilizes a light weight aluminum block and DOHC setup, which not only decreases weight however likewise enhances thermal efficiency. The mix of these functions guarantees that the Murano maintains impressive acceleration capabilities, permitting confident overtaking and merging in different driving situations. Fuel Efficiency and Economy
Attaining excellent gas performance is a characteristic of the VQ35 engine in the Nissan Murano, making it an enticing option for vehicle drivers looking for both power and economic climate. This engine, a 3.5-liter V6, is engineered to stabilize robust performance with ideal gas consumption, supplying an effective driving experience without endangering on responsiveness.
The VQ35 engine uses advanced technologies such as variable shutoff timing and an efficient fuel shot system, which add to its capacity to provide power while decreasing fuel usage. Because of this, drivers can anticipate an estimated gas economic climate of around 20 miles per gallon in the city and up to 28 miles per gallon on the freeway, depending upon driving problems and upkeep.
